Site preparation services involve getting a property ready for construction or landscaping projects by ensuring the land is properly leveled, cleared, and stabilized. This process may include removing existing debris, grading the terrain to create a flat and even surface, and addressing drainage issues to prevent water accumulation. Proper site preparation is essential to provide a solid foundation for building structures, driveways, or lawns, helping to avoid future problems related to uneven settling or water damage.

Many property owners turn to site preparation services to solve common issues such as poor drainage, erosion, or unstable soil conditions. If a property experiences frequent pooling of water after rain, or if the ground feels soft or uneven, professional site preparation can help correct these problems. Clearing away overgrown vegetation or debris can also improve safety and accessibility, making the land ready for construction or landscaping. These services are particularly useful when preparing a lot for new construction, installing a pool, or establishing a new garden area.

Properties that typically benefit from site preparation services include residential lots, commercial parcels, and land designated for new development. Homeowners planning to build a new house or add significant structures often need the land to be properly graded and cleared beforehand. Business owners developing a commercial site may require excavation, leveling, or soil stabilization to meet project specifications. Rural properties, farms, or properties with uneven terrain also frequently call for site preparation to create a safe, stable, and functional space for various uses.

The overview below groups typical Site Preparation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Monroe, LA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or site preparation tasks, such as clearing debris or leveling small areas, usually range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and property size.

Moderate Projects - For tasks like removing old pavement or preparing larger sections of land,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ects are common for medium-sized properties or partial site upgrades.

Full Site Preparation - Larger jobs involving extensive grading, excavation, or soil stabilization can range from $3,500 to $8,000 or more. Such projects are less frequent but necessary for new construction or significant land development.

Complete Land Clearing - The most comprehensive work, including tree removal and land clearing for development, typically costs $8,000-$20,000+. These larger, more complex projects are less common but may reach higher costs depending on the terrain and scope.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
